North Carolina’s Lumbee Tribe have been pursuing full federal recognition for over 130 years. A campaign promise kept by Donald Trump has given them hope. But it’s also renewed centuries-old questions about who gets to be Native in America.

Featuring: 

  • Sarah Nagem, editor of the Border Belt Independent
  • John Lowery, Lumbee Tribal Chairman
  • Carrie Lowry Schuettpelz, author of The Indian Card: Who Gets to Be Native in America
